Basic facts about this digital color

In the Register's classification, #93A69F belongs to the Spring Green Color Family, featuring Desaturated and Very Light brightness. The mix behind it: rgb(147, 166, 159) — 57.6% red, 65.1% green, 62.4% blue; the print equivalent is CMYK 7 / 0 / 3 / 35.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

The color #93A69F reads as a muted, almost neutral grey and has a delicate, washed-out lightness. Designers typically reach for tones like this for minimalist layouts, soft backgrounds and pastel palettes. In The Official Register of Color Names it is almost identical to Boulevard (#8EA5A0). Slightly further away sit Edward (#97A49A) and Bounty (#919FA0).

#93A69F color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
